-HttpClient: ’Content-Length’ is added to httprequest if not provided in the headers and a body exists

-expressions in GDScript can take multiple lines if inside parenthesis (python-like)
-Added \ to force linebreaks to GDscript (python-like)
-added exclude objects from raycast
-fixed crashes
